Editions of The Data Dose
Git vs Github (and how to use both)
_*]:min-w-0">
Hey - Tom here.
_*]:min-w-0">
If you've ever Googled "Git vs GitHub" and walked away more confused than when you started, I get it.
I was there once.
_*]:min-w-0">
Once you grasp what each tool actually does, version control becomes a skill that makes you significantly more h...
by Tom Mitchell —
Oct 31, 2025
analytics-engineering
data-engineering
git
github
version-control
workflow
What actually happens in a SQL technical interview?
Hey - Tom here.
Sooner or later, if you want to work in data, you'll need to take part in a SQL technical interview.
Weirdly, most candidates turn up underprepared for what actually gets tested.
This style of interview isn't just testing if you can write SQL - it's testing how you think through p...
by Tom Mitchell —
Oct 24, 2025
analytics engineering
career development
data analytics
sql interviews
sql skills
technical interviews
If CTEs and Subqueries confuse you, read this
Hey — Tom here.
CTEs and subqueries are similar things: they let you perform "on the fly" subsets of data and integrate them into queries like you would with tables.
So why do we have two ways to do it?
More importantly, when should you use each one?
Here's what we're covering this week:
What CT...
by Tom Mitchell —
Oct 17, 2025
analytics-engineering
best-practices
cte
data-engineering
sql
The 3 skills that got me promoted from analyst to senior analyst
Hey — Tom here.
Most analysts think getting promoted is about becoming more technical.
They chase advanced certifications, learn exotic tools, and dive deeper into complex statistical methods.
Meanwhile, the person who gets the senior analyst role is usually the one who's mastered three fundament...
by Tom Mitchell —
Oct 10, 2025
analytics engineering
business intelligence
career development
data analytics
stakeholder communication
Airflow explained in 3 minutes
Hey — Tom here.
Apache Airflow is becoming the standard for managing data pipelines, and understanding it isn't optional anymore.
Big companies expect data professionals to know how workflows fit together, even if you're not the one building them.
That's why they pay the highest salaries.
Here's ...
by Tom Mitchell —
Oct 03, 2025
apache-airflow
automation
data-engineering
data-pipelines
etl
workflow-orchestration
The easy way to clean data in Python
Hey — Tom here.
Nothing kills an analysis faster than messy data.
You've got duplicates, missing values, inconsistent formats, and columns that make no sense.
Before you know it, you're spending 80% of your time wrestling with data instead of extracting insights from it.
Python makes data cleanin...
by Tom Mitchell —
Sep 26, 2025
analytics-engineering
data-cleaning
data-quality
data-validation
pandas
python
How to present data confidently in 3 simple steps
Hey — Tom here.
You know that sinking feeling when your boss asks you to "present the findings" to the leadership team?
Your palms get sweaty. Your mind goes blank.
Suddenly, all those charts and insights you've been working on feel like a foreign language you're about to butcher in front of the ...
by Tom Mitchell —
Sep 19, 2025
analytics
business intelligence
data communication
data presentation
data storytelling
frameworks
Star vs snowflake schema: everything you need to know
Hey - Tom here.
If choosing between star and snowflake schemas feels overwhelming, you're not alone.
This fundamental decision has long-term implications for performance, cost, and maintainability.
Today, I'm sharing a simple breakdown from my experience at large companies (spoiler: there's no "o...
Sep 12, 2025
analytics-engineering
data-architecture
data-warehouse
database-design
dimensional-modeling
olap-design
schema-design
snowflake-schema
star-schema
If SQL JOINs confuse you, read this
Hey - Tom here.
SQL JOINs trip up more beginners than any other concept I teach.
You write what seems like a perfectly reasonable query, then boom - either zero results when you know data exists, or millions of rows when you expected hundreds.
The problem isn't that JOINs are complex.
It's that m...
by Tom Mitchell —
Sep 05, 2025
data analysis
database
query optimisation
sql
tutorial
Data skills that pay - delivered weekly.
Subscribe to The Data Dose and join 13,000+ professionals receiving insights that go far beyond basic tutorials—delivered free every Friday straight to your inbox.
Subscribe here 👇🏻
Unsubscribe at any time.